Use when designing or executing a hardware test for any robot subsystem (mechanical part fit, PCB power-on, sensor calibration, motor/driver behavior, comm link latency, FSM integration, full match scrimmage). Defines test setup, measurable acceptance criteria, regression checks on neighbor subsystems, and journal documentation format. This is the "test plan in real hardware" that the vibe-* skills and rcj-soccer-coach reference.
